The Indian government declared 22nd December, 2019 to be National Mathematics Day. This was announced by Prime Minister Manmohan Singh on 26th February, 2012 at Madras University, during the inaugural ceremony of the celebrations to mark the 125th anniversary of the birth of the Indian mathematical genius Srinivasa Ramanujan (22nd December, 1887 – 26th April, 1920). On this occasion, he also announced that 2012 would be celebrated as the National Mathematics Year.

Since then, National Mathematics Day is celebrated in India every 22nd December, 2019 with numerous educational events held at schools and universities throughout the country. In 2017, the day’s significance was enhanced by the opening of the Ramanujan Math Park in Kuppam, in Chittoor, Andhra Pradesh.
